Toy tacoma

I am looking at a 98 toy tocoma with 157k on the origional 4 banger. What are the specs for this motor. Everything seems flawless on the truck and they are asking 9.8k for it. it is 4x4 xtra cab loaded.....

Am I looking at a good deal?

Spec on the motor would be greatly sppriciated.

PS. this is my first time looking at toys and I need to know what I am looking for.

That price is waaay high, I'd be looking to get about that much for my clean 1996 4Runner with a supercharged 3.4L, 33's, ARB, stereo etc with the exact same mileage. But to answer your questions, the 4-cyl (2.7L 3RZ) motor is pretty sweet, it has about ~150hp and the torque comes on fairly quick for a 4-banger. We have that motor in one of our Taco's and with 5.29's and 35's it feels pretty "peppy".

I would say that is pretty high. I have a 3.4l v6 1998 with 124000 miles a k&n filter charger 3" lift 32 muds with pretty much every option (TRD,SR5, alarm stereo, extra cab you name it) and blue book is only approx. $10000. I know for a fact that you can get those cheaper and probably nicer. I saw a bunch while I was searching for mine last year. In my oppnion I was not satasfied with the 4cyl and the power, you would have to get the gearing for sure if you go with big tires...he 6cyl has good power I think 190 horsepower. I would keep looking....Hope this helps...
